Contents
Pt. I. Sherif: The Man, His Works, and His Legacy -- 1. Muzafer Sherif: Portrait of a Passionate Intellectual / Donald Granberg and Gian Sarup -- 2. Sherif's Metatheory and Contemporary Social Psychology / Gian Sarup -- 3. Some Contributions of Muzafer Sherif to Sociology / Ralph H. Turner -- 4. The Importance of Cumulative Effects: A Neglected Emphasis of Sherif's Work / Thomas F. Pettigrew -- Pt. II. Group Norms, Social Judgment, and Attitude Change -- 5. The Discovery of Group Polarization / Serge Moscovici -- 6. Attitudinal Judgment: The To and Fro of Assimilation-Contrast / J. Richard Eiser -- 7. Ego-Involvement and Persuasion: An Appreciative Look at Sherifs' Contribution to the Study of Self-Relevance and Attitude Change / Richard E. Petty, John T. Cacioppo and Curtis P. Haugtvedt -- 8. Social Influence and Conformity: A Transorientational Model / Robert L. Montgomery -- Pt. III. Intergroup Relations, Reference Groups, and Cross-Cultural Perspectives -- 9. Emerging Problems Individualism Cannot Solve / Donald Granberg -- 10. A Model for Identifying and Developing Commitment to Superordinate Goals / Robert R. Blake and Jane Srygley Mouton -- 11. Cross-Cultural Research in Social Psychology / Harry C. Triandis -- 12. Reference Groups and Human Rights / Nicholas P. Pollis and Carol A. Pollis.
